Hi, I'm not entirely sure what you're looking for, but the Zimbra product is only released for Linux and Apple OS X type systems.
I don't know about the developers at Zimbra, but when I program for Linux/etc I prefer to program in Linux.
The only things released for Windows are the ZImbra Toaster (checks mail), Zimbra Desktop (caches Zimbra so you can work offline), and the Outlook connector.

Reasons you can't just "run the zimbra server on windows":
For starters, Zimbra is heavily integrated with postfix - which doesn't have a windows version.
You could run it on a virtual linux machine; VMware is a common one that doesn't have much of a learning curve.
